AI语音聊天中的语音合成技术深度解析

随着人工智能技术的飞速发展,语音合成技术在各个领域的应用日益广泛。本文将以AI语音聊天中的语音合成技术为切入点,深度解析其工作原理、应用场景以及面临的挑战。

一、AI语音聊天中的语音合成技术概述

  1. 定义

AI语音聊天中的语音合成技术,是指通过计算机技术模拟人类语音,将文字信息转化为自然流畅的语音输出的过程。语音合成技术是人工智能领域的一个重要分支,它涉及语音学、语言学、信号处理、计算机科学等多个学科。


  1. 发展历程

自20世纪50年代以来,语音合成技术经历了从基于规则合成到基于参数合成,再到基于深度学习的合成技术的演变。近年来,随着深度学习技术的突破,基于深度学习的语音合成技术得到了广泛应用。

二、语音合成技术的工作原理

  1. 语音合成技术的主要流程

(1)文本预处理:将输入的文本信息进行分词、标注、断句等处理,以便于后续的语音合成。

(2)声学模型:将文本信息转换为声学参数,如发音、音高、音长、音强等。

(3)语音编码:将声学参数转换为数字信号,如MFCC(梅尔频率倒谱系数)等。

(4)语音解码:将数字信号转换为语音信号。

(5)后处理:对合成的语音信号进行平滑、去噪等处理,提高语音质量。


  1. 常用的语音合成技术

(1)基于规则的合成技术:根据语音规则,将文本信息转换为语音输出。其优点是易于理解,但缺点是合成语音的自然度较低。

(2)基于参数的合成技术:利用声学模型将文本信息转换为声学参数,然后通过语音编码和解码实现语音合成。其优点是合成语音的自然度较高,但需要大量训练数据和计算资源。

(3)基于深度学习的合成技术:利用深度学习模型,如循环神经网络(RNN)、卷积神经网络(CNN)等,实现文本到语音的转换。其优点是合成语音的自然度较高,且能够适应不同的语调和语音风格。

三、语音合成技术的应用场景

  1. 语音助手:如苹果的Siri、微软的小冰等,通过语音合成技术实现与用户的语音交互。

  2. 智能客服:在银行、电信、电商等行业的客服领域,语音合成技术能够实现自动语音应答,提高服务质量。

  3. 智能语音教育:语音合成技术可以将文本信息转换为语音,用于辅助教学和学习。

  4. 智能翻译:利用语音合成技术,将不同语言的文本信息转换为语音输出,实现跨语言交流。

四、语音合成技术面临的挑战

  1. 语料库:高质量的语音合成需要大量真实语音数据作为语料库。然而,收集和标注如此庞大的数据集需要耗费大量人力和物力。

  2. 模型优化:深度学习模型在语音合成中的应用仍存在一些问题,如模型复杂度高、训练时间较长等。

  3. 个性化语音合成:如何实现针对不同用户需求的个性化语音合成,是一个具有挑战性的问题。

  4. 语音识别与语音合成的协同:在实际应用中,语音识别与语音合成需要协同工作,以提高整个系统的准确性和效率。

总之,AI语音聊天中的语音合成技术在近年来取得了显著的成果,为各个领域带来了诸多便利。然而,要想实现更高质量的语音合成,还需要在语料库、模型优化、个性化语音合成等方面继续努力。随着人工智能技术的不断发展,我们有理由相信,语音合成技术将在未来发挥更加重要的作用。

猜你喜欢:智能语音机器人